Commercial Slab Construction in Fort Wayne, IN
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ete foundations for a variety of business and industrial projects. This includes creating sturdy, level bases for warehouses, retail stores, office buildings, parking lots, and other commercial structures. Property owners typically request these services when planning new construction, renovations, or expansions that require durable, long-lasting concrete slabs to support heavy loads and ensure stability over time.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including site preparation requirements, load-bearing capacities,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also important to consider the intended use of the space, as different applications may require specific slab thicknesses or reinforcement.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the finished foundation meets the needs of the property and complies with local building standards.

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s
Commercial building foundations - durable concrete slabs provide a stable base for new structures.
Parking lot slabs - flat, reinforced concrete surfaces designed to withstand vehicle traffic.
Loading dock slabs - heavy-duty concrete floors that support frequent loading and unloading.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s - smooth, level surfaces to improve accessibility and safety.
Patio and outdoor space slabs - versatile concrete surfaces for outdoor seating and recreational areas.
Industrial floor slabs - robust concrete options for warehouses and manufacturing facilities.
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and storage areas on commercial properties.
What materials are used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the primary material used for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ength.
How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ab varies based on the load requirements but typically ranges from 4 to 12 inches.
What is important to consider before construction? Proper site preparation, soil stability, and load-bearing capacity are essential factors for a successful commercial slab project.
